1. Function of the Chip: The LM73606RNPR is fundamentally a power management chip that facilitates efficient voltage conversion, reducing a higher voltage source to a lower output voltage. It is an essential part of numerous electronic systems.
2. Application Scenarios: The LM73606RNPR has several uses in a variety of industries. These encompass industrial bias power, factory automation, and control, appliances, and telecommunications equipment.
3. Characteristic Parameters: The LM73606RNPR operates with an input voltage range of 3.5V to 36V. This wide range makes it an excellent selection for systems powered by multi-cell batteries or regulated 12V and 24V power rails. It delivers an adjustable output voltage down to 1V, supporting load currents up to 6A.
Let us delve into a typical usage of the LM73606RNPR in an industrial automation system:
Pin Connections:
1. Input and Ground: Attach VIN (pin 2) to your system's power supply input. Connect AGND (pin 5) and PGND (pin 9) to your system's ground.
2. Output: Connect the SW (pin 10) to an inductor's input, with the inductor's output providing the desired step-down voltage. To establish the regulated output voltage, the FB (pin 7) pin should be connected to an external resistor divider.
3. Enable and Soft-Start: The EN (pin 1) controls the IC and is typically linked to a system control signal. For the SS/TR (pin 6), which adjusts the soft-start timing and tracking, connect a capacitor from this pin to the ground to set the soft-start period.
Design Considerations:
1. Heat Management: While LM73606RNPR is designed to be energy efficient, a heat sink or other heat management methods may be required depending on the power requirements and operational conditions of the system.
2. Inductor Choice: The selection of an appropriate inductor significantly influences the system's performance and efficiency. Consider the inductor's current rating, inductance value, and DC resistance.
3. Capacitor Selection: The selection of both input and output capacitors is crucial to the system's stability and performance. Select capacitors with the correct voltage ratings and capacitance values for your specific application.
4. Security measures: The LM73606RNPR has security measures like under-voltage lockout, thermal shutdown, and cycle-by-cycle current limit. Make sure to correctly incorporate these features into your design to prevent potential damage to the system.
To ensure maximum performance and system reliability, always refer to the LM73606RNPR datasheet, conduct appropriate simulations, and build a prototype of your design.
